Merge pull request #2638 from jlesage/case-insensitive-email-login

Make sure to lowercase email address entered by the user during login.
This commit is contained in:
jc21 2023-03-08 08:25:09 +10:00 committed by GitHub
commit 42bd39163a
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-24,7 +24,7 @@ module.exports = {
return userModel return userModel
.query() .query()
.where('email', data.identity) .where('email', data.identity.toLowerCase().trim())
.andWhere('is_deleted', 0) .andWhere('is_deleted', 0)
.andWhere('is_disabled', 0) .andWhere('is_disabled', 0)
.first() .first()